Core Responsibilities

In this role, you will be entrusted with a variety of data‑related tasks that directly impact arenaflex’s operational efficiency. Your day‑to‑day duties will include:

  • Accurately entering, updating, and maintaining large volumes of data across multiple internal systems, including ERP platforms and custom databases.
  • Conducting routine data quality checks to identify and correct inconsistencies, duplicates, or missing information.
  • Collaborating with cross‑functional teams—such as Finance, Guest Services, and Marketing—to gather data requirements and ensure alignment.
  • Generating and distributing regular reports that summarize data trends, performance metrics, and operational insights.
  • Supporting the migration of legacy data into new cloud‑based solutions, adhering to strict data governance standards.
  • Maintaining meticulous documentation of data entry procedures, process improvements, and audit trails.
  • Providing timely assistance to internal stakeholders who encounter data‑related issues, offering clear guidance and resolution.
  • Participating in continuous improvement initiatives, suggesting automation opportunities and workflow enhancements.

Essential Qualifications

To succeed in this position, you should meet the following baseline requirements:

  • High school diploma or equivalent (GCSEs, A‑Levels, or comparable qualifications).
  • Proven experience (minimum 1‑2 years) in data entry, data processing, or a related administrative role.
  • Exceptional attention to detail with a track record of delivering error‑free work.
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ite, especially Excel (including formulas, pivot tables, and data validation).
  • Strong organizational and time‑management abilities, enabling you to prioritize tasks and meet deadlines consistently.
  • Demonstrated ability to work independently in a remote environment, maintaining focus and productivity without direct supervision.
